
Traffic Signals
Solid Green Light
Proceed through the intersection — but only after yielding to pedestrians and vehicles already in it.
What This Sign Means
A green light gives you the right to proceed straight or turn (unless signs prohibit it), but it is not an absolute right-of-way. You must still yield to anyone lawfully in the intersection.
What You Should Do
Check the intersection is clear before entering. When turning left on a green light, yield to oncoming traffic and pedestrians, and wait with your wheels straight.
Knowledge Test Tip
Trick question favourite: green does NOT mean 'go immediately' — it means proceed when the intersection is clear. Left turns on green must yield to oncoming traffic.
